Bonsai Media Group
Bonsai Media Group

JavaScript Engineer (React/Next.js Focus)

July 31, 2025
Full-time
$80,000.00/yr - $95,000.00/yr
Remote · Knoxville, TN
Entry level
Full-stack Developer

Job Description

Title: Mid-Level React/Next.js Developer

VIDEO JOB DESCRIPTION: https://youtu.be/kVR_AkIJ7D4

Pay: $80,000–$95,000 per year (3-Month Contract-to-Hire)

Perks & Benefits: 3 weeks of PTO, 100% remote work, 90% health, dental, and vision coverage

Bonsai is seeking a talented and motivated React/Next.js Developer to join our team.

You’ll help build fast, accessible, and scalable front-end applications using modern JavaScript frameworks. This role includes collaborating with cross-functional teams, mentoring contract developers, and delivering thoughtful, high-quality digital experiences.

Agency experience is a BIG plus!

What we're looking for:

Are you passionate about building digital experiences that engage and inspire users?

Do you enjoy solving complex technical challenges while working with a creative and collaborative team?

Are you driven to stay ahead of technology trends and bring innovative ideas to life?

Requirements:

  • 3+ years of professional experience as a front-end or full-stack developer
  • Expertise with React.js and Next.js, including SSR and SSG
  • Strong JavaScript and TypeScript skills (ES6+)
  • Solid grasp of front-end architecture and component design patterns
  • Experience with styled-components and responsive layout systems
  • Comfortable working with RESTful and GraphQL APIs
  • Familiarity with WordPress or Umbraco CMS integration
  • Experience using Git, CI/CD workflows, and agile collaboration tools
  • Strong debugging skills; bonus for using AI tools like Cursor or Claude
  • Excellent written and verbal communication
  • Ability to manage tasks independently and lead contract developers. Management responsibilities are not part of this role, however, task-based direction and peer review are.
  • Bonus: Back-End Knowledge: Familiarity with back-end technologies such as C# or .NET is a plus, especially for developers comfortable navigating full-stack environments or collaborating closely with server-side teams.

About the job:

You’ll be responsible for building scalable, performant front-end applications for Bonsai’s diverse range of clients. You’ll collaborate closely with designers, backend developers, and stakeholders while taking ownership of components and leading contract developer contributions.

Responsibilities include:

  • Develop new features and reusable components using React and Next.js
  • Build high-performance web pages using SSR/SSG
  • Ensure accessibility, Core Web Vitals performance, and mobile responsiveness
  • Integrate RESTful and GraphQL APIs and CMS systems like WordPress and Umbraco
  • Guide contract developers through code reviews and technical direction
  • Use AI tools like Cursor to optimize debugging and development workflows
  • Collaborate across teams and present solutions clearly to clients
  • Stay current with modern frameworks and contribute to process improvement

Skills for the job:

  • React/Next.js expertise, including performance tuning and SSR/SSG
  • Proficient in JavaScript, TypeScript, and modern ES6+ practices
  • Experience with styled-components and responsive design best practices
  • HTML5, CSS3, and accessibility (WCAG) standards knowledge
  • GraphQL and RESTful API integration
  • Familiarity with Git, CI/CD pipelines, and agile project tools
  • Strong testing/debugging skills using tools like Jest or Cypress
  • Ability to write clean, maintainable, and well-documented code
  • Ability to lead contractors or teammates

To thrive in this role, you need the following attributes:

  • Creative Problem Solver – You tackle complex challenges with clarity and code
  • Collaborative – You work seamlessly with designers, developers, and stakeholders
  • Technically Curious – You keep up with evolving frameworks and development tools
  • Detail-Oriented – You catch what others miss, polish what others pass over
  • Adaptable – You pivot smoothly when projects change course

What We Offer:

  • $80,000–$95,000 per year, DOE
  • Annual bonus structure
  • 3 weeks of PTO
  • 100% remote work
  • 90% health, dental, and vision coverage
  • Opportunities for growth, leadership, and innovation with AI-enhanced tools

About Bonsai:

Bonsai Media Group is one of Seattle’s top-rated digital agencies, praised on Glassdoor and Comparably for its team culture and flexibility.

We work with industry leaders like Amazon, Costco, and Samsung, as well as fast-growing startups and mission-driven nonprofits. Our team builds award-winning websites, apps, and marketing experiences—focusing on quality, performance, and results.

Join us to help build the next generation of digital experiences.

Company Description

Welcome to Bonsai, a global digital marketing agency based in Seattle, where we create intuitive websites and apps for companies worldwide. Our smart design and data-driven decisions yield unmatched digital marketing results. As the people who make the Internet amazing, our team of designers, developers, marketers, and analytics experts team up to craft exceptional digital experiences. If you crave a creative, collaborative vibe and the flexibility of working from home– let's connect and shape the future of digital together!

Welcome to Bonsai, a global digital marketing agency based in Seattle, where we create intuitive websites and apps for companies worldwide. Our smart design and data-driven decisions yield unmatched digital marketing results. As the people who make the Internet amazing, our team of designers, developers, marketers, and analytics experts team up to craft exceptional digital experiences. If you crave a creative, collaborative vibe and the flexibility of working from home– let's connect and shape the future of digital together!